Texas Tech Red Raiders at Texas Longhorns
Feb. 5, 2011
Game 24
Starting the Game for Texas Tech: Brad Reese (1), D'walyn Roberts (5), John Roberson (21), Robert Lewandowski (15), and Mike Singletary (32).
Starting for Texas: Johnson (1), Hamilton (3), Balbay (4), Joseph (5), and Thompson (13).
At the Half: Texas Tech 30 Texas 46
The Red Raiders were 10 of 26 from the field (.385), 4 of 6 beyond the three-point line (.667), and 6 of 9 from the free throw line (.667).
The Longhorns made 17 of 30 shots from the field (.567), 6 of 11 three's (.667), and 6 of 9 free throws (.667).
Final Score: Texas 76 Texas Tech 60
The Red Raiders sank 21 of 55 shots from the field (.382), 5 of 11 three-point attempts (.455), and 13 of 21 free throw attempts (.619).
For the game, Texas made 28 of 56 field goal attempts (.500), 8 of 16 3-point attempts (.500), and 12 of 19 free throws (.632).
John Roberson led the Red Raiders with 16 points. David Tairu came off the bench to score 14 points and junior Robert Lewandowski added 11 points and 8 rebounds.
Gary Johnson and Jordan Hamilton each scored 16 points for the Longhorns. Tristan Thompson followed with 11 points. J'Covan Brown came off the bench to score 10 points for Texas.
Texas Tech cut the Texas lead to six points with 11:20 remaining in the game. The Longhorns scored the next eight points to push the lead to 14 points. The Red Raiders reduced the lead to 11 points at the 8:47 mark but could not get any closer.
